#ced602 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#ced602 is composed of 80.8% red, 83.9%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 3.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 99.1% yellow and 16.1% black. It has a hue angle of 62.3 degrees, a saturation of 98.1% and a lightness of 42.4%. #ced602 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ff04 with #9dad00. Closest websafe color is: #cccc00.

Shades and Tints of #ced602
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#feffec is the lightest one.
